I would like to make a request, please. When forum admins are contacted about forum issues, please include all information.
1. All links the issue refers to, also text describing where it is in case the links do not work. Page and post numbers within that topic, also.
2. Use member display names. Some members have the same real first name. Example of the issue. One member is using a display name that is not his real name, but we know the real first name. The other member is using his real name as the display name. So, when referring to the one using a different display name by that member's real name instead of his chosen display name, guess what member I am looking for? The member using the real name as the display name, because that is his display name. Forum posts show the display name, not real name. I was searching for a problem post. I spent a good deal of time going up and down a topic looking for a post by the member using the real name as a display name, because that is the display name. Please refer to members by their display names.

3. Please explain each issue clearly. It will save a lot of time sorting it out or trying to figure out how to fix it.
Being cryptic when reporting an issue or requesting help from anyone on the forum does not make providing help easy. Screenshots are always helpful. If there is more than one issue, report them all clearly, with links, page, and post numbers. Please take the time to be clear with the issue so the time needed to find the issue is not as long.
